skygod
Skygod is a term used in various fictional contexts, often referring to a deity or powerful being associated with the sky. The specific attributes and roles of a skygod vary greatly depending on the fictional universe in which they appear. These beings can be benevolent creators, destructive forces, or impartial observers of mortal affairs. They often wield control over weather phenomena such as storms, lightning, and wind, and their presence may be signified by celestial events.
In some narratives, a skygod is the supreme deity, ruling over all other gods and the cosmos.
